ISO 29341:2011 Information technology – UPnP Device Architecture – Part 4-10: Audio Video Device Control Protocol – Level 2 – Audio Video Transport Service

Description

ISO/IEC 29341-4-10:2011(E) Describes the service type which enables control over the transport of audio and video streams. The service type defines a common model for A/V transport control suitable for a generic user interface. It can be used to control a wide variety of disc, tape and solid-state based media devices such as CD players, VCRs and MP3 players. A minimal implementation of this service can be used to control tuners. This service definition is compliant with the UPnP Device Architecture version 1.0. This International Standard replaces ISO/IEC 29341-4-10, first edition, published in 2008, and constitutes a technical revision.
